Olivia's POV 

“Yes! Yes, Liam, I’ll be your wife!”

Bella screamed in excitement as he held out her left hand, fingers trembling theatrically as he slid the diamond onto her finger. 

“This is so beautiful,” Bella breathed, eyes shining with fake tears. “I never dreamed…”

I stayed on my knees, cake smeared across my dress, divorce papers crumpled under me. 

“Liam… is this a prank? You divorce me on our fifth anniversary… and propose to my sister? So you’ve had eyes for her all along?”

He turned to me slowly, lip curled.

“If you were in my shoes, Olivia, would you have eyes for yourself?” He gestured at me like I was trash on the floor. “Just look at you. So fat and ugly. You think any man wants to wake up next to that every day?”

“Bella is the change Nova Media needs”

I swung my head toward my parents. They stood near the front table, their faces blank, it seemed like I was the only one shocked.

“Mom? Dad? Did you know about this?”

My father turned to me angrily.

“We knew you couldn’t keep the one thing you were supposed to keep and that's your marriage to Liam Sinclair! You were supposed to secure the family alliance but instead you decided to be a conspirator and tarnish the family legacy.  The Sinclair name means beauty. You’ve been dragging it through the mud since you were born”

My mother didn’t even look at me.

“Henceforth, Bella is our only child, you're no longer our daughter.  We disown you.”

I staggered to my feet, shaking.

“Disown me? After everything I’ve done? I gave Nova my best campaign ideas when no one else believed in them. I worked weekends when Bella was out partying. I sacrificed my own dreams so the agency could shine. And you repay me by throwing me away like garbage?”

Across the room, Bella leaned in toward Liam, lips parting for the kiss that would seal everything.

Something inside me snapped.

“You took everything from me!” I screamed. “My parents! My home! Now you take my husband too?!” I said to Bella. 

Then I walked straight to Liam. 

“Look at me, Liam,” I said.

He frowned but met my eyes.

“Five years. I built your company with you. I protected your image. I defended you when investors doubted you. And this is how you repay me?”

He scoffed. “You were never the face I needed.”

“No,” I said quietly. “I was the brain you used.”

The room went silent.

“You wanted beauty beside you. Fine. But don’t rewrite history. Without me, Nova Media wouldn’t exist.”

His jaw tightened.

“You’re jealous.”

“I’m disappointed,” I replied. “In myself. For loving a man this small.”

That was when his expression changed.

That was when he lost control.

The next thing I saw was blood pouring down my temple.

Liam had cracked the champagne bottle against the side of my head! 

I screamed, stumbling backward as pain exploded in my skull.

Liam towered over me, breathing hard.

“Why don't you just die! Your absence would make the world a better place to live in than seeing your ugly face everyday” 

My parents stepped forward as my mother spat angrily at me.

“You’re a disgrace, I curse the day I birth you” 

They walked out. 

I watched Bella clinging to Liam as the crowd stared down at me like I was a disgusting piece of shit, taking pictures and laughing at my bloodied body.

I collapsed.

When I woke up, I discovered I was still alive and somehow I had landed in the hospital.

I wanted to die. Honestly. The shame was too much. How would I ever show my face again? 

I turned to see my best friend Juliet 

sitting beside the bed  clutching my hand.

“Thank God,” she whispered. “I was so scared you weren’t going to wake up”

She’d flown in from London. Her flight had been delayed a few hours, she was supposed to come straight to the house party.

“What were you thinking, Liv? Fighting in public like that? You’re on every headline. People are turning it into memes”

I stared at the ceiling.

“You’re not fat, Juliet and family doesn’t hate you, so you don’t know what this feels like.”

She squeezed my hand tighter.

“I’m so sorry.”

“They disowned me,” I said flatly. “I have nothing. I don’t know what to do with my life.”

Juliet leaned closer.

“Then come with me. Move to London. You should have left them years ago when I begged you to. You kept trying to please them, and look where it landed you.”

The doctor came in, checked my vitals and confirmed I was stable.

Three days later, I was on a plane with Juliet to London.

She had to go back to work the moment we landed while I tried to get a job but every application bounced back the same way.

Most of the hiring managers told me they were looking for a more marketable image which simply meant, we don't hire fat women. Clients want pretty faces to close deals.

I spent hours scrolling the internet when I stumbled upon Elysium Elite.

It was an exclusive hookup app for billionaire men who wanted to hook up with women willing to satisfy their wild desires.

The VIP registration f*e was $150

It was the last money left on my card because every bank account Liam controlled had been blocked.

But still I paid, because this was the only option left for me.

The app opened and a notification flashed immediately.

Client: Anonymous. Arriving in London tomorrow evening. Fetish: plus-size, curvy women. Extremely high sexual energy. One intense night only. $1,000,000 cash upon completion. Total anonymity with blindfold provided.

One million dollars?

That was more than enough to rebuild my life!

But was it really worth selling my dignity over?

But the real question was, did I even have dignity to start with?

As long as I was fat, my place in society would always be questioned. This was my opportunity to get back the pieces of my life and start afresh.

Without thinking more about it, I clicked accept.
